About This Book
The soft rustle of leaves whispers secrets in the cool breeze, while magic hums just beneath the surface. Britta feels a new power stirring inside her, tying her to the King in ways she never imagined. But with dark forces closing in, can she protect her home and heart from danger?
Quick Assessment
Ever the Brave is a fantasy adventure suitable for early readers ages 5-8, continuing the story of Britta as she navigates newfound magical powers and royal responsibilities. The book explores themes of bravery, loyalty, and good versus evil, with gentle romantic elements appropriate for young readers. Parents should note that while there is tension and conflict, the story avoids graphic content and maintains a positive, hopeful tone.
